Transaction 586807cf66e486e4766c4b941ef053a092127d7a543af8af6dc958cd8338fb75

1 Input
2 Outputs
  • 586807cf66e486e4766c4b941ef053a092127d7a543af8af6dc958cd8338fb75:0
  • value  641662
    address  1KoKMiQc9dg3sjWccf3WbHCs7BWLREbaUy
  • 586807cf66e486e4766c4b941ef053a092127d7a543af8af6dc958cd8338fb75:1
  • value  656259229
    address  17aobdXLJKNMDKMmN19h9DkKmPJYwacaMC